What the papers say

Arsenal and Tottenham are both keen on signing England striker Ivan Toney in the winter transfer window, according to The Times. Brentford have placed an £80million price tag on the 27-year-old, whose eight-month ban for breaching gambling rules ends on January 16.

Manchester City are continuing their pursuit of Wolves’ Portugal midfielder Matheus Nunes, according to the Telegraph. But the Independent says City are prepared to ditch a move for the 24-year-old if they feel it does not provide value for money, having already had an initial £47m bid rejected.

Defender Jonny Evans, 35, is close to agreeing a one-year contract to return to Manchester United, reports the Telegraph. The move could cast more doubts over Harry Maguire’s future at Old Trafford.

Eric Dier: Fulham are reportedly keen on the England defender, 29, after he was not included in Tottenham’s opening two Premier League squads.
